About Wrestling with Doubt, Finding Faith (releases December, 2023)
Does your faith make room for questions?
Everyone has doubts. Where is God when bad things happen? Does God hear our prayers? Is there a heaven? How can we know? Often we treat such questions as the enemy of faith. But uncertainty doesn’t mean our belief is lacking. Doubt can be a path to a deeper, richer encounter with God.
In Wrestling with Doubt, Finding Faith, join best-selling author and pastor Adam Hamilton as he discusses some of our most significant sources of doubt and shows how a steady trust in God can emerge from them. You will delve into questions like:
“Does God exist? How can I know?”
“Is the Bible true?”
“Why do prayers go unanswered?”
Hamilton approaches these sources of doubt with honesty and insight, drawing on the rich wisdom of the Bible, Christian tradition, and his experience walking with thousands of people on their spiritual journey. Whether you’re a longtime Christian or someone brand new to faith, this book will lead you to a trust in God that is unafraid of hard questions. Wrestle with doubt and find faith—belief and trust, not certainty; mystery rather than simple answers.

More about Adam Hamilton:
Adam Hamilton is founding pastor of The United Methodist Church of the Resurrection in Leawood, Kansas, one of the fastest growing, most highly visible churches in the country. The Church Report named Hamilton’s congregation the most influential mainline church in America, and he preached at the National Prayer Service as part of the presidential inauguration festivities in 2013. Hamilton is the best-selling and award-winning author of The Call, Love to Stay, The Journey, The Way, 24 Hours That Changed the World, Revival, Not a Silent Night, Enough, When Christians Get It Wrong, Seeing Gray in a World of Black and White, Speaking Well, John, Moses, Unafraid, Half Truths, Faithful, Forgiveness, Simon Peter, The Walk, Incarnation, The Lord's Prayer, Prepare the Way, and Luke all published by Abingdon Press.
Adam has been married 40 years to LaVon. They have two grown daughters.
